目的 探讨长链非编码RNA(LncRNA) SNHG14通过调控miR-372-3p对氧糖剥夺/复氧(OGD/R)诱导的星形胶质细胞增殖、凋亡和炎性反应的影响。方法 体外分离大鼠星形胶质细胞并建立OGD/R损伤细胞模型,分为Control组、OGD/R组、OGD/R+si-NC组、OGD/R+si-SNHG14组、OGD/R+miR-NC组、OGD/R+miR-372-3p组、OGD/R+si-SNHG14+anti-miR-NC组和OGD/R+si-SNHG14+anti-miR-372-3p组。qRT-PCR检测SNHG14和miR-372-3p的表达量;MTT检测细胞活力;流式细胞术检测细胞凋亡;Western blot检测Bcl-2和Bax蛋白表达;ELISA检测TNF-α、IL-1β的表达;双荧光素酶报告实验验证SNHG14和miR-372-3p的关系。结果 与Control组比较,OGD/R组SNHG14表达量、细胞凋亡率、Bax蛋白表达、TNF-α、IL-10显著升高(P<0.05),miR-372-3p表达量、细胞活力、Bcl-2蛋白表达显著降低(P<0.05)。与OGD/R+si-NC组比较,OGD/R+si-SNHG14组的内细胞凋亡率、Bax蛋白表达、TNF-α、IL-10显著降低(P<0.05);细胞活力、Bcl-2蛋白表达显著升高(P<0.05)。与OGD/R+miR-NC组比较,OGD/R+miR-372-3p组内细胞活力、Bcl-2蛋白表达显著升高(P<0.05),细胞凋亡率、Bax蛋白表达、TNF-α、IL-10显著降低(P<0.05)。与OGD/R+si-SNHG14+anti-miR-NC组比较,OGD/R+si-SNHG14+anti-miR-372-3p组内细胞活力、Bcl-2蛋白表达显著降低(P<0.05),细胞凋亡率、Bax蛋白表达、TNF-α、IL-10显著升高(P<0.05)。结论 敲低SNHG14通过上调miR-372-3p对OGD/R诱导的星形胶质细胞损伤具有一定的保护作用。
Objective To investigate the effects of long non-coding RNA (LncRNA) SNHG14 on the proliferation,apoptosis and inflammation of oxygen glucose deprivation/reoxygenation (OGD/R)-induced astrocytes in rats by regulating miR-372-3p.Methods The astrocytes of rats were isolated in vitro and the OGD/R injury cell models were established,and the cells were divided into control group,OGD/R group, OGD/R+si-NC group,OGD/R+si-SNHG14 group,OGD/R+miR-NC group,OGD/R+miR-372-3p group,OGD/R+si-SNHG14+anti-miR-NC group and OGD/R+si-SNHG14+anti-miR-372-3p group.The qRT-PCR was used to detect the expression levels of SNHG14 and miR-372-3p;MTT detected cell viability;flow cytometry detected cell apoptosis;Western Blot detected the expression levels of Bcl-2 and Bax protein;ELISA detected the expression levels of TNF-α and IL-1β;the dual luciferase report experiment was performed to analyze the correlation between SNHG14 and miR-372-3p.Results Compared with those in control group,the expression levels of SNHG14,the rate of apoptosis,the expression levels of Bax protein,TNF-α,and IL-10 in OGD/R group were significantly increased,however,the expression levels of miR-372-3p,cell viability,and Bcl-2 protein expression levels were significantly decreased (P<0.05).Compared with those in OGD/R+si-NC group,the internal cell apoptosis rate,and expression levels of Bax protein,TNF-α,and IL-10 in OGD/R+si-SNHG14 group were significantly decreased,however,the cell viability and Bcl-2 protein expression levels were increased significantly (P<0.05).Compared with those in OGD/R+miR-NC group,the cell viability and Bcl-2 protein expression levels in OGD/R+miR-372-3p group were significantly increased,but,the apoptosis rate,and expression levels of Bax protein,TNF-α,IL-10 were significantly decre3ased (P<0.05).Compared with those in OGD/R+si-SNHG14+anti-miR-NC group,the cell viability and Bcl-2 protein expression in OGD/R+si-SNHG14+anti-miR-372-3p group were significantly decreased,however,the apoptosis rate,and expression levels of Bax protein,TNF-α,IL-10 were increased significantly (P<0.05).Conclusion The knockdown of SNHG14 has a certain protective effects on astrocyte damage induced by OGD/R through up-regulating the espression of miR-372-3p.
